Grand River Avenue, or Michigan US-16 as it was ultimately designated, is one of Michigan�s true �Blue Highways��an original two-lane, blacktop road still serving as a direct path through roadside America. Originally a Native American trail, this ancient path has been a westbound route from the Straits of Detroit to the eastern shores of Lake Michigan for more than 1,000 years. Over time, it has served as a footpath, horse trail, wagon rut, stagecoach route, plank road, and ultimately a two-lane highway that gave some of America�s earliest motorists their first taste of long-distance automobile travel.
